Transaction 89840ae93ecbdf71ff411b2cfe16b08e5aacc8e3f59f9ba24e640bb26e6c947e
1 Input
2 Outputs
- 89840ae93ecbdf71ff411b2cfe16b08e5aacc8e3f59f9ba24e640bb26e6c947e:0
- 89840ae93ecbdf71ff411b2cfe16b08e5aacc8e3f59f9ba24e640bb26e6c947e:1
value 613596
address 3Dbv5C6DecxExjVaT84yco2NTzr7SAyDdc
value 11435730
address 1N7TqSp9yrrAciPwYBgSiSEaLotzTCCRRJ